Na ViolĂȘncia do Sexo is one of those elusive titles from the late '70s that really captures a specific underground vibe. The film's atmosphere is thick with tension, a mix of grimy aesthetics and unsettling themes surrounding sexuality and violence. It has a distinct pacing that feels almost languid at times, yet it builds to moments of shocking intensity. Practical effects are used sparingly but effectively, adding to the raw, visceral feel. The performances are gritty, sometimes over-the-top, reflecting the film's edgy nature. It's not an easy watch, but it certainly leaves an impression, marking it as a unique piece in the realm of exploitation cinema.
Na ViolĂȘncia do Sexo has a somewhat mysterious provenance, with much debate surrounding its director and production details. Over the years, it has become a cult item among collectors, though finding a decent print is tougher than you'd think. Various releases have emerged on VHS and DVD, but they often suffer from poor quality transfers. The film's scarcity contributes to its allure, and those who appreciate the more obscure aspects of '70s cinema often seek it out.
